Health Insurance is defined as
insurance to protect your health if any health program occurs
in unforeseen future. It normally pays for medical expenses. It
is sometimes used more broadly to include insurance covering
disability or long-term nursing or custodial care needs. It may
be provided through a government-sponsored social insurance
program but only basic coverage, or from private insurance
companies. It is wise to purchase comprehensive health insurance
policy addition to your government coverages. A
health insurance policy is a contract between an insurer and
an individual or a group, in which the insurer agrees to
provide specified health insurance at an agreed-upon price the
premium.
